NGC 7217 is a galaxy in Pegasus, about 50 million light years away. It is fairly small for my equipment and I've never imaged it before. Its main feature is 3 main rings of stars surrounded by a gas cloud. Also, stars in the disk are rotating in opposite directions, suggesting what we see today is the outcome of an earlier merger with another galaxy. I found it very difficult to get too much more detail than what is shown.
